Did you guys watch the same video? The guy's question was how does a private corporation providing insurance compete with a gov't sponsored enterprise (GSE) within the same space. Obama answers that this can be achieved by removing subsidies (won't be exempt from taxes) and forcing the GSE to solicit market rates for raising capital, thereby leveling the playing field. Just as you have state run organizations that can go bankrupt, so too would this be possible with the GSE insurer.
